使用 Apache Superset 实现数据预测和趋势分析
发布时间: 2023-12-21 06:49:00 阅读量: 59 订阅数: 30
superset:Apache Superset是一个数据可视化和数据探索平台
# 第一章:介绍 Apache Superset
## 1.1 Apache Superset 简介
Apache Superset 是一个现代化的开源数据可视化和分析工具,由Airbnb开发并贡献到Apache软件基金会。它提供了直观的界面和丰富的可视化选项,能够帮助用户以更直观的方式探索和理解数据。
## 1.2 Apache Superset 的功能和特点
Apache Superset支持多种数据源,包括SQLAlchemy支持的各种关系型数据库、Druid、Elasticsearch等。它具有丰富的可视化选项,包括表格、线图、面积图、热图、散点图等,能够满足用户对数据展示的多样化需求。此外,Apache Superset还支持数据切片、过滤、聚合、分组等功能,用户可以根据自己的需求灵活操作数据。
## 1.3 为什么选择 Apache Superset 进行数据预测和趋势分析
在进行数据预测和趋势分析时,Apache Superset能够提供直观的可视化展示,便于理解数据的变化趋势和预测结果。其丰富的数据操作和可视化功能,使得用户能够更好地进行数据处理、分析和展示,从而更好地进行数据预测和趋势分析。
## 第二章:数据准备与导入
在进行数据预测和趋势分析之前,首先需要进行数据的准备与导入。本章将介绍如何收集和整理数据,进行数据清洗与预处理,并将数据导入 Apache Superset 中进行后续的分析和建模。
### 2.1 收集和整理数据
在进行数据分析前,我们需要先收集相关的数据,并进行整理,确保数据的完整性和准确性。可以通过数据源的API接口、数据库查询、日志文件等方式获取数据,并进行格式化整理,以便后续的数据处理和分析。
### 2.2 数据清洗与预处理
数据往往存在着各种格式不一、缺失值、异常值等问题,因此在导入 Apache Superset 前需要进行数据清洗与预处理工作。这包括但不限于去除重复数据、填补缺失值、处理异常值等操作,以确保数据的质量和完整性。
### 2.3 将数据导入 Apache Superset
完成数据的准备和预处理后,接下来需要将数据导入 Apache Superset 中进行后续的分析和建模工作。Apache Superset 提供了多种数据源连接方式,可以通过 SQL Lab 或直接连接数据源等方式将数据导入到 Apache Superset 中,为后续的数据预测和趋势分析做好准备。
0
0